Order planning includes order dispatching, route planning and ramp management
for actual material and order needs from suppliers. Supplier order dispatching
determines operative order quantities and times for actual material requirements
with respect of supplier delivery frequencies, trade and logistical terms as well as
storage capacity. It answers the short-term question when and how much to order.
Order dispatching solves the trade-off between inventory and order costs, i.e., order
costs increase with frequent orders, whereas inventory costs increase with infrequent
orders
